# Flaglight Rollouts — Approvals

Quick version for on-call: any rollout touching more than 5% of traffic needs an approval in Flaglight before the ramp continues. Kill switches don't need approval — just flip them and note it in the incident channel. Scheduled ramps pause automatically if error budget burns hot. If you're stuck at 2 a.m. with a pending approval, there's one person authorized to override, and that's the approver below.

account owner for tagep-bafof: Norael Gilax Juleth

Briefing: Halverton Plant Capacity Decision

For the finance leadership review. Demand for the Corvale line has outpaced Halverton's current shift structure. Options assessed: third shift addition, or expansion of Line 4. Capital estimates and payback periods are attached. A decision is requested by quarter-end; the confidential planning context follows below.

confidential, kahog-bawif: The northern region missed its Pramir quota by 20.0 percent last quarter. Casaxek Freight plans to lower the Fraion list price by 41.5 percent in December. The finance team signed off on a budget of $236.4 million for Project Druius. The renewal with Fenysix Partners closes at $91.3 million a year, 2.1 percent below the last contract.

## Service Accounts — Token Refresh Bug

Heads up for the sync: the svc-glimmer account keeps dropping its session token about 20 minutes early, which breaks downstream calls to the Fernwick profile service. Root cause looks like clock skew on the refresh node. Workaround for now is to re-auth manually. Until the patch lands, use the internal Fernwick API key below.

gateway credential: vxb3-o9a

## Changed defaults

Heads up: the Ledgerline tax-rate lookup cache now defaults to a 15-minute TTL instead of 24 hours. Turns out rates in the Veldt County sandbox were going stale mid-demo, which was embarrassing. Eviction is now LRU rather than FIFO, and the cache warms on boot. If you're reviewing, check that nothing hardcodes the old TTL. The new defaults land as follows.

deployment values, bajop-taweg:
holwyn:
  log_level: debug
  metrics_host: metrics.holwyn.zemvarsys.internal
  pool_size: 32